How many structural isomers are possible for `C_4H_9Br` ?

A

4

B

3

C

2

D

5

Text Solution

AI Generated Solution

The correct Answer is:
To determine the number of structural isomers for the compound C₄H₉Br, we need to analyze the possible arrangements of carbon atoms and the placement of the bromine atom. ### Step-by-Step Solution: 1. **Identify the Molecular Formula**: The molecular formula C₄H₉Br indicates that we have 4 carbon atoms, 9 hydrogen atoms, and 1 bromine atom. 2. **Determine the Degree of Saturation**: The formula C₄H₉Br corresponds to a saturated compound (alkane) with the general formula CₙH₂ₙ₊₂. However, since we have a bromine atom replacing one hydrogen, we can use the formula CₙH₂ₙ₊₁Br, which is consistent with the structure of haloalkanes. 3. **Draw the Carbon Skeleton**: The carbon skeleton can be arranged in various ways. The primary carbon chain can be straight or branched. The main chain can be: - Butane (straight chain) - Isobutane (branched chain) 4. **Identify Possible Isomers**: Now, we will identify the structural isomers based on the placement of the bromine atom: - **1-bromobutane**: Bromine is attached to the first carbon of the straight chain. - **2-bromobutane**: Bromine is attached to the second carbon of the straight chain. - **1-bromo-2-methylpropane**: This is the branched isomer where bromine is attached to the first carbon of isobutane. - **2-bromo-2-methylpropane**: Bromine is attached to the second carbon of isobutane. 5. **Count the Structural Isomers**: After analyzing the different arrangements, we find that there are a total of 4 structural isomers for C₄H₉Br: - 1-bromobutane - 2-bromobutane - 1-bromo-2-methylpropane - 2-bromo-2-methylpropane ### Conclusion: The total number of structural isomers for C₄H₉Br is **4**. ---
